Although he was separated, unemployed, and alcohol addicted, all of which can be incentives for suicide, it ended up that none of these things was the driving force behind his suicidal propensities. After a detail-seeking discussion in an emergency session, he disclosed that he 'd been informed as a kid that jumping his child sibling on his knee had actually caused his bro's autism. Bewildered with pain and guilt, my client had actually never exposed this details to anyone.

After we discussed why there was no web link in between jumping a child and autism, he started intending to live once again. Had I assumed the common motivators for self-destruction needed to be the focus, I likely would have experienced proceeded "resistance" from the customer, yet that resistance would just have been my failing to establish this customer's true concerns and motivations. First, it creates pressure on the client to fill up the space you have actually opened up. Second, it offers time for thoughts and feelings to emerge-- 2 things "resistant" clients stay clear of. The inner mental job done by customers happens in the minutes in between the talked words. When you reduce the pace, you give more time for customers to refine what's being claimed, enhancing the chance for an interruption of their existing patterns of thinking and perceiving.
